So, what exactly is pumptrack skateboarding? A pumptrack is a circuit of rollers, banked turns, and other features that are designed to be ridden without the need for pedaling. Instead, riders use their body movements and momentum to navigate the track, propelling themselves forward with each pump. pumptrack skateboarding takes this concept and applies it to the urban environment, allowing riders to carve and flow through the streets using a skateboard instead of a BMX bike.

Mastering pumptrack skateboarding requires a combination of skill, balance, and finesse. Unlike traditional skateboarding, where riders rely on their feet to generate speed and momentum, pumptrack skateboarding is all about using your body to pump and carve through the track. To get started, riders need to focus on their stance and balance, keeping their weight centered as they ride over the rollers and through the turns. By shifting their weight from side to side and pumping their knees and arms, riders can generate speed and maintain their momentum without the need for pedaling.

One of the key techniques in pumptrack skateboarding is the pump. This involves using your body to compress and extend as you ride over the rollers, generating speed and energy with each movement. By timing your pumps just right and staying low to the ground, you can build up enough speed to carry you through the entire circuit without having to push off or pedal. The key is to keep your movements smooth and fluid, using your entire body to flow through the track like a wave on the ocean.

Another important skill to master in pumptrack skateboarding is carving. This involves making sharp turns and transitions as you navigate the track, using your body to lean into the corners and maintain your speed. By shifting your weight and adjusting your stance, you can carve through the tightest turns and power through the steepest banks with ease. Carving is all about finding the perfect balance between control and aggression, allowing you to push your limits while staying in complete command of your board.
